Familial Hypercholesterolaemia

A young man referred for hyperlipidaemia. He has strong family history of hypercholesterolaemia and ischaemic heart disease. On examination, he was noted to have tendinous xanthoma. His lipid profile showed a total cholesterol of 14.0 mmol/L, an LDL of 9.6 mmol/L and a triglyceride of 2.2 mmol/L and an HDL of 1.2 mmol/L. He was treated with Lipitor (a statin) and Ezetrol (a cholesterol absorption inhibitor).
